#34cde4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34cde4 is composed of 20.4% red, 80.4%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 10.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 187.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 54.9%. #34cde4 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#009bc9.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#34cde4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34cde4 has RGB values of R:52, G:205,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3460580.

Shades and Tints of #34cde4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f2f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#34cde4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#849294 is the less saturated color, while #19e1ff is the most saturated one.
